похвата́ть
verb, perfective
Very rarely used word (top 40,000)
to grab, to snatch, to seize
Example:Дети похватали яблоки с тарелки.
The children grabbed the apples from the plate.
Conjugation
| Present | Future | |
|---|---|---|
| я | - | похвата́ю |
| ты | - | похвата́ешь |
| он/она́/оно́ | - | похвата́ет |
| мы | - | похвата́ем |
| вы | - | похвата́ете |
| они́ | - | похвата́ют |
| Imperative | |
|---|---|
| ты | похвата́й |
| вы | похвата́йте |
| Past | |
|---|---|
| masculine | похвата́л |
| feminine | похвата́ла |
| neuter | похвата́ло |
| plural | похвата́ли |
